What is a Universal Tensile Testing Machine (UTM)? A Universal Tensile Testing Machine (UTM) is an accurate testing instrument designed to test tensile strength, compression, bending and other mechanical properties of different materials such as metal, plastic, rubbers, textiles, wires and more. A digital tensile test machine is a laboratory equipment designed to measure tensile strength, elongation and the breaking point for materials.
